Getting Ready Area
One of the biggest tips I can give to you is to plan to get ready some place that allows a lot of light and natural sun from windows. This is not only helpful for photos but it is great for your hair and makeup artist to get the perfect look on you! Be intentional with where you are getting ready, it can really affect the mood that you are going for. It is best to have a lot of open space so you do not feel like you're in a can of sardines lol.
Back to lighting, get ready next to the closet window to get the softest lighting that will make you just glow! This will make your images stand out so much more.
Portraits
Directly after the ceremony (after all the Recessional line) we will jump into formal Family photos. This is usually a stressful time to make sure everyone is around. It wouldn't hurt to send a little reminder to have them stick around the location of photos. I will also have you give me a list of each family and combination of photos you are wanting, without the names it will be hard for me to gather them around. We will shoot to try to have the family photos done within 20 minutes.
Next we will head straight into bridal party photos! Usually, if you do not do first looks we will do all the group photos after the ceremony. When thinking of a location and timing, it is best to have a place that is nicely shaded. No one wants squinty eyes and sweaty foreheads. If you need help brainstorming locations, send me a message and we can figure out a timeline. If everyone has their listening ears and ready to roll, we will be able to get these all done within 20 minutes!
Now onto my FAVORITE part of the day, bridal portraits. The few moments you get to spend with your new husband or wife (and me of course), we get to capture the true love between you two. We will have a check-list ready of certain spots and poses that we like. We will also get a few solo shots if we were not able to before the ceremony. Again, with lighting outside, it is best to have a shaded area. If you would like some inside we can do that too! We want to look for a lot of natural light coming in from windows or we can rock with some flash photos. Please try to plan 30 minutes of photoshoot time for this!
Overall, it is best to plan for at least an hour of photo time and also include travel time if we have to drive to your photo location!
Reception
Let's get this partyyy started in here!
Communicate with your DJ to turn off all the colorful lights and have a night white light for this! It will make the images stand out wayyy better. But if you are wanting that style, then that is totally okay with me! (these are your photos!)
Same as above, I would rather have your first dance photos have a nice natural color than looking like a blue Smurf! I have had my fair share of editing purple and green photos and not being able to change the color of the face or dress. You and I will thank me later!
I will be joining you all at the same time to eat dinner! I do not think anyone wants photos of them with full cheeks of food lol! Try to plan to not put me in a separate room or in the back corner. It can be hard sometimes to see any special moments going on that I need to hop up for!
